Sherwood House is an imposing former family home, which has been converted and refurbished to a high standard to provide residential care for older people.

The house is situated in Linby, a quiet rural area just three miles from the town of Hucknall and eight miles from Nottingham city centre.  Formerly the family home of the late Miss Evelyn Gray, Sherwood House has been converted with an additional wing, providing residential care for 19 older people.  The house is set in extensive, well maintained grounds with a sensory garden.

Feel at home

The 19 spacious and well furnished bed sitting rooms all have ensuite facilities, and are provided with a TV point and telephone socket.  Residents are encouraged to personalise their rooms with small items of furniture, pictures and photographs to make them feel at home.  Communal rooms include two inviting lounges, a light and airy dining room, and a conservatory overlooking the lovely landscaped garden.   The building has a lift to the first floor.

Fresh food choices

All food is freshly prepared by our cooks, and residents can choose from our varied menus for their main meal at lunchtime, plus a hot supper in the evening.  Light snacks are always available and the homemade cakes are justly popular.  All meals are served in the pleasant dining room, or if the resident prefers, in their own room.  There is also a pantry available for residents to prepare their own refreshments or snacks.

Individual care plans

Whenever a new resident joins us, we prepare an individual care plan with them and their relatives, to encourage independence and inclusion.  The plan covers personal care, diet, activities and hobbies, and all aspects of how we can make their stay enjoyable and comfortable.

Excellent staff care

Our professional staff all attend regular training to ensure that they provide an excellent standard of care.  Staff assist with bathing, dressing and all the activities of daily life, as required.  A call system operates in all rooms and communal areas, giving residents peace of mind that they can summon help at any time, day or night.  Routine medical services are provided by a local GP, who also provides emergency cover.

Activities and interests

Sherwood House has two communal lounges for residents to enjoy, each with a television, while outside in the picturesque grounds there is a lovely sensory garden. The home features a hairdressing room and a local hairdresser visits every week.  An Activities Organiser encourages residents to become involved in the many social activities on offer, which include bingo, exercise classes, discussions, and arts and crafts.   A Church of England service is conducted on the first Tuesday of every month, to which all residents are warmly invited.
